This workhorse of a backpack delivers where it counts—spacious storage, laptop protection, and all-day comfort—making it a standout for students and professionals alike. With a padded 15-inch laptop sleeve, dual water bottle pockets, and three zippered compartments, the Seoul keeps your essentials organized without sacrificing style. Crafted from Kipling’s signature crinkled nylon, it’s not only lightweight at just 1.41 lbs but also water-resistant and easy to wipe clean, tackling commutes, campus life, or weekend trips with ease.

In real-world testing, the Seoul shines during daily transit and travel, effortlessly holding textbooks, lunch containers, a water bottle, and tech gear. The adjustable padded straps reduce shoulder strain, even when fully loaded, while the front zip pockets offer quick access to keys or transit cards. However, the lack of a chest or sternum strap can make it feel less stable during long walks or crowded commutes. While the fabric resists light rain, prolonged exposure may seep through seams—so a rain cover is wise in downpours.

Compared to the sleeker but smaller Elysia or Gabbie crossbodies, the Seoul is the go-to when capacity trumps portability. It’s ideal for users who need a reliable, structured bag for school or office life—especially those juggling laptops and daily gear. Against budget picks like the Keiko Mini, it trades compactness for serious functionality, offering far more room and organization at a modest increase in price—a smarter investment for heavy daily use.

Don’t let its petite size fool you—the Keiko Mini is a pocket-sized powerhouse built for those who want style without the bulk. Weighing a mere 0.41 lbs and made from Kipling’s crinkled, water-resistant nylon, this crossbody is perfect for minimalist outings, festivals, or quick errands where you just need your phone, cards, and keys. The adjustable strap (12”–24”) ensures a snug fit whether worn across the chest or on the shoulder, and the three zip pockets—including an internal one—add surprising organizational depth for such a compact bag.

In practice, the Keiko excels as a hands-free companion for light-duty days. It fits a small wallet, phone, mask, and lip balm with room to spare, and the top zip closure keeps contents secure in crowds. However, its slim profile limits bulkier items—no room for a standard sunglasses case or large phone. While the fabric wipes clean easily, the zippers feel slightly flimsy under aggressive use, and the lack of padding means delicate items aren’t cushioned. It’s not built for hiking or heavy loads—just effortless, on-the-go style.

When stacked against the Sabian Mini or Abanu Multi, the Keiko holds its own as the most affordable entry point into Kipling’s lineup. It’s a no-frills, high-style option for teens or adults who prioritize cost and compactness over versatility. While the Gabbie or Elysia offer more pockets and structure, the Keiko wins on budget and portabilitya steal for casual use and fashion-first needs.

How to Choose the Right Kipling Bag

Understanding Your Needs: Bag Type & Usage

Kipling bags come in a variety of styles – totes, crossbody bags, backpacks, and convertible options – each suited for different lifestyles. Consider how you’ll primarily use the bag. A tote bag (like the Anris) is excellent for everyday carry, shopping, or as a lightweight work bag, prioritizing spaciousness. Crossbody bags (Gabbie, Elysia, Keiko, Sabian) offer hands-free convenience, ideal for travel, sightseeing, or when you need quick access to essentials. If you’re a student or commuter, a backpack (Seoul) is the best choice for comfortably carrying heavier loads and protecting a laptop. Convertible bags (Abanu Multi) give you versatility, adapting to different situations.

Key Feature: Size & Capacity

Kipling bags range significantly in size, measured in liters (L). Capacity is crucial. If you regularly carry a laptop, books, and other bulky items, a larger backpack or tote is essential. For just your phone, wallet, and keys, a mini crossbody (Keiko, Sabian) will suffice. Consider the dimensions carefully – a bag that looks good online might be too large or small in person. Look for bags that offer a volume that meets your typical daily needs, avoiding excess bulk if it’s not required.

Key Feature: Organization & Pockets

Kipling is renowned for its thoughtful organization. The number and type of pockets are vital. Multiple zip pockets (Gabbie, Elysia) provide security for valuables and help separate items. Internal slip pockets are useful for phones and smaller items. Dedicated laptop sleeves (Seoul) are a must for students and professionals. Think about what you need to organize – do you need a specific pocket for your water bottle, keys, or sunglasses? The more specialized the pockets, the more efficiently you can carry your belongings.

Material & Durability

Kipling primarily uses its signature crinkled nylon, known for being lightweight, water-resistant, and easy to clean. This material is a significant benefit, especially for everyday use and travel. While durable, it’s important to note that nylon isn’t as rugged as canvas or leather. Consider the level of wear and tear your bag will endure.

Other features to consider:

  • Strap Type & Adjustability: Crossbody straps should be adjustable for a comfortable fit. Backpack straps should be padded for support.
  • Weight: Lighter bags are more comfortable to carry for extended periods.
  • Monkey Keychain: A signature Kipling detail, often removable.
  • Water Resistance: Important for protecting contents from light rain or spills.
  • Closure Type: Zippers, magnetic snaps, and flap closures offer varying levels of security.

FAQs

What makes a Kipling bag stand out?

Kipling bags are known for their lightweight, durable crinkled nylon material, thoughtful organization with numerous pockets, and iconic monkey keychain. They offer a blend of functionality and style, making them a popular choice for everyday use and travel.

How do I choose the right size Kipling bag?

Consider your typical daily essentials. If you carry a laptop or larger items, a tote (like the Anris) or backpack (Seoul) is best. For just the basics, a mini crossbody (Keiko, Sabian) will suffice. Check the volume (in liters) to ensure it meets your needs without being overly bulky.

Are Kipling bags water-resistant?

Yes, Kipling’s signature nylon material is water-resistant, offering protection from light rain and spills. However, they are not fully waterproof, so prolonged exposure to heavy rain should be avoided.

Which Kipling bag is best for work or school?

The Kipling Seoul backpack is highly recommended for work or school due to its dedicated laptop sleeve, padded shoulder straps, and ample space for books and other essentials. It’s designed for comfortable carrying of heavier loads.
